PATAK MICHAEL B., Jr.
On Tuesday, January 17, 2017, Michael B. Patak, Jr., age 80, of Bellevue, son of the late Michael B., Sr. and Emma (Morgan) Patak; husband of the late Dolores (McCartney) Patak; beloved father of Michael B. Patak III of Bellevue, Patrick J. Patak of Emsworth and Timothy S. (Denise Aubrecht) Patak of Bellevue; loving grandfather of Alicia M. (Patrick Garrison) Patak, Johnathan M. (Corinna) Patak and Sabrina M. Patak; loving great-grandfather of Logan Garrison. Mike was a member of the Knights of Columbus, Council #1400. He volunteered at the VFW, Bellevue and the North Borough YMCA in Bellevue where he received the Volunteer Achievement Award. There will be no visitation. Services will be held within the privacy of the family. Arrangements by the LAWRENCE T. MILLER FUNERAL HOME, INC., Bellevue. www.ltmillerfuneralhome.com
